《查询规划器中的谓词下推》
在数据库查询优化的世界中,谓词下推是一个令人着迷的技术。通过将应用于查询的条件推送到数据源,谓词下推可以大大提高查询的效率和性能。在这篇文章中,我们将从规划器的角度探讨谓词下推的重要性。
在传统的查询执行过程中,所有的数据都将被检索到内存中,然后再应用过滤条件。这种方法效率低下,尤其在处理大量数据时表现不佳。而谓词下推则能够在查询之前就将条件应用于数据源,从而减少了需要处理的数据量,提高了查询的执行效率。
从规划器的角度来看,谓词下推可以在查询计划的生成过程中起到关键作用。通过在生成查询计划时考虑谓词下推,规划器可以更好地优化查询的执行顺序和方式,从而提高整体的查询性能。
在现代数据库系统中,谓词下推已经成为了一个不可或缺的优化技术。通过深入了解谓词下推的原理和应用,我们可以更好地理解数据库查询优化的工作方式,从而为我们的查询性能提升提供有力的支持。
总的来说,查询规划器中的谓词下推是一个令人感兴趣并且十分重要的主题。通过不断探索和应用谓词下推技术,我们可以为数据库查询优化带来全新的视角和可能性。让我们一起探索谓词下推的魅力,为我们的查询性能点亮新的火花!
了解更多有趣的事情:https://blog.ds3783.com/